GM Hikaru Nakamura wins the 2009 U.S. Chess Championship!

Hikaru defeated GM Josh Friedel in a Two Knights Defense, which lasted only 22 moves.

This is a great accomplishment considering that this U.S. Championship, in my opinion, was the strongest ever. 

Congratulations to GM Nakamura!

“Today’s video diary feature IM Irina Krush. Irina has put in a very strong perfomance and talks to the ICC’s John Henderson about her game, Saint Louis, club founder Rex Sinquefield and much more. Irina could potentially move one step closer toward the title of Grand Master, with currently less than 1% of the world’s title holders being female this is a significant feat. Good Luck Irina”


“The player day off didn’t translate into a day off for the club as local students participating in the CCSCSL outreach education programs from 2 city schools arrived to square off for a team tournament. CCSCSL’s Matt Lodge offers insight into the value of chess in schools! Enjoy, and don’t miss all the live coverage of the US Chess Championship here in Saint Louis.”

“Varuzhan Akobian squares off against America’s greatest chess players in the US Chess Championship 2009 at the new Chess Club and Scholastic Center Saint Louis. Recently featured on MTV’s “I’m a Genius!” and starting his own designer apparel line “Endgame” Akobian is keeping himself busy on and off the board. An exciting player we wish him the best as he seeks to redefine public opinion of professional chess players.”
